About this role
Entry Level Production Technician - PCBA Redmond, WA SpaceX was founded under the belief that a future where humanity is out exploring the stars is fundamentally more exciting than one where we are not. Today SpaceX is actively developing the technologies to make this possible, with the ultimate goal of enabling human life on Mars. ENTRY LEVEL PRODUCTION TECHNICIAN - PCBA At SpaceX, we're leveraging our experience in building rockets and spacecraft to deploy Starlink, the world's most advanced broadband internet system. Starlink is the world's largest satellite constellation and is providing fast, reliable internet to millions of users worldwide. We've only begun to scratch the surface of our potential global impact and are looking for best-in-class technicians to help maximize Starlink's utility for communities and businesses around the globe. RESPONSIBILITIES: - Operate PCB assembly machines to manufacture circuit boards, such as: SMT placement, reflow, paste printing, conformal coating, masking, epoxy application, coating, optical, and x-ray inspection. - Run thermal and functional testing of electronic hardware, including setup, instrumentation, test execution, teardown, and troubleshooting. - Ensure production equipment is maintained and calibrated through scheduled preventative maintenance. - Manage schedule priorities and independently execute work to meet company deliverables. - Thoroughly document failure modes and use data to improve quality. - Component kitting and measurement. BASIC QUALIFICATIONS: - High school degree or equivalency certificate. - 1+ years of hands-on work experience or vocational training/cert.
